New York State halts construction of all new data centers

NewsDesktop newsroom brief · 1h ago · 1 min read · via techcrunch.com

New York has become the first state to temporarily halt approval of large data centers, as Gov. Kathy Hochul argues the AI-driven building boom shouldn’t come at the expense of higher electricity costs, water supplies, or local control.
